资源描述:
《基于.net框架的图书馆管理信息系统设计与实现》由会员上传分享,免费在线阅读,更多相关内容在教育资源-天天文库。
1、基于.Net框架的图书馆管理信息系统设计与实现图书管理系统目前被广泛应用于学校、工业、商业、企业、事业等单位,使用信息系统对图书馆进行管理,将会大幅提高管理的效率、便捷与安全。本文采用ASP.NET技术实现了怀化职业技术学院的图书管理系统。本文对实现系统的关键技术进行了分析。主要分析了Browser/Server模式的多层结构以及其实现所采用的关键技术,并对开发过程中使用的ADO技术以及SQLServer开发工具进行了深入研究。ASP(ActiveXServerPage)技术是Web服务器提供的一种新的网页语言执行环境,它负责管理Web服务器和数据库服务器之间的通信并提供应用程序服务
2、,可直接或通过调用外部程序或通过脚本代码来访问数据库,因此可以提供与数据库相关的动态HTML页面和执行用户查询,并将查询结果格式化成HTML页面,通过Web服务器返回给用户浏览器。在深入掌握开发技术之后,本文通过对.net环境下高校图书管理的需求分析,设计了一个应用的图书管理系统,利用ASP技术实现了该图书管理系统。在完成了对图书管理系统的需求分析后,在设计阶段完成了系统的功能模块划分、数据库模式分析,设计了查询模块,建立了图书馆网站,该系统运行于校园网上,可通过校园网接入Internet,使读者可以在Internet上查询藏书情况和自己借书情况,方便开展网上业务,扩大了图书馆的服务
3、范围。【Abstract】ThisdissertationmainlyanalyzesthemodelstuctureofBrowser/ServerandtheASPtechnologywhichthekeytechnologiesoftheachievementused。Andsoon,itintroduceshowtousetheADOtechnologyandthedevelopmenttool–SQLServer。TherearethreepartoftheBrowser/Serversystem,whichareuserpart,logisticpartanddateba
4、separt。Theuserpartismainlytodealwiththeuser’inputandreplytotheuser,whichdoesn’tincludetoconstructthedefination;Thelogisticparttakespartofthetacheofthetwo-piece,itmakethelinkofthedatabase,constructtheSQLorupdatethedatabase,andfeedbacktheresulttotheusers;Thedatabaseundertaketostorageandsearchthed
5、ata。ASPtechnologyisakindofnewweblanguageexecutionsurroundingusedinWebserverinwhichthewebpageisexecuted。ItmanagesthecommunicationbetweenWebserverandDBserverandprovidesapplicationservice,whichcanuseexteriorprogramorscriptcodetoaccessdatabase。ThereforeASPcanprovideactiveHTMLPage,whichiscorrelative
6、withdatabas,andcanexecuteuserquery。ThenitcantransferthesesearchresulttoHTMLpage,whichisshowedtouserbybrowser。Anappliedbooksmanagingsystem,hasbeendesignedinthisarticle,accordingtotherequirementanalysisofthecollegebooksmanagingsystemundertheenvironmentof.Netenvironment。Thesystemhasrealizedthecomp
7、uternetworkmanagementofthebooksinformationandinquiringfunctionoftheWebbyapplyingASPtechnology。Ithasmainlyfinishedrequirementanalysisforthebooksmanagingsystem,functionmodule’sdivisionandDatabasepatternanalysis,anddesignedon-lineinq